Physical Elements
• CthCode,s12.2–PhysicalElements• NTCode,s43BL–PhysicalElements
• IfaphysicalelementofanoffenceiscommiYedbyanemployee,agentorofficerofabodycorporateacEngwithintheactualorapparentscopeofhisorheremployment,orwithinhisorheractualorapparentauthority,thephysicalelementmustalsobeaWributedtothebodycorporate.

Fault Elements Other than Negligence
• CthCode,s12.3&NTCode,s43BM• (1)IfintenIon,knowledgeorrecklessnessisafaultelementinrelaIontoaphysicalelementofanoffence,thatfaultelementmustbeaWributedtoabodycorporatethatexpressly,tacitlyorimpliedlyauthorisedorpermiWedthecommissionoftheoffence.• (2)ThemeansbywhichsuchanauthorisaIonorpermissionmaybeestablishedinclude:• (a)provingthatthebodycorporate'sboardofdirectorsintenEonally,knowinglyorrecklesslycarriedouttherelevantconduct,orexpressly,tacitlyorimpliedlyauthorisedorpermiYedthecommissionoftheoffence;• (b)provingthatahighmanagerialagentofthebodycorporateintenIonally,knowinglyorrecklesslyengagedintherelevantconduct,orexpressly,tacitlyorimpliedlyauthorisedorpermiWedthecommissionoftheoffence;or• (c)provingthatacorporatecultureexistedwithinthebodycorporatethatdirected,encouraged,toleratedorledtonon-compliancewiththerelevantprovision;or• (d)provingthatthebodycorporatefailedtocreateandmaintainacorporateculturethatrequiredcompliancewiththerelevantprovision.
![Page 7: Key Issues in Corporate Criminal Liability€¦ · Key Issues in Corporate Criminal Liability Alistair Wyvill SC & Lyma Nguyen 2 August 2016 CPD for NT Law Society OVERVIEW ... culture](https://reader033.fdocuments.in/reader033/viewer/2022060705/6071a3b9320c4c78a16c1495/html5/thumbnails/7.jpg)
Fault Elements Other than Negligence (cont) • CthCode,s12.3&NTCode,s43BM• …• (3)Paragraph(2)(b)doesnotapplyifthebodycorporateprovesthatitexercisedduediligencetopreventtheconduct,ortheauthorisaIonorpermission.• (4)FactorsrelevanttotheapplicaIonofparagraph(2)(c)or(d)include:• (a)whetherauthoritytocommitanoffenceofthesameorasimilarcharacterhadbeengivenbyahighmanagerialagentofthebodycorporate;and• (b)whethertheemployee,agentorofficerofthebodycorporatewhocommiYedtheoffencebelievedonreasonablegrounds,orentertainedareasonableexpectaIon,thatahighmanagerialagentofthebodycorporatewouldhaveauthorisedorpermiYedthecommissionoftheoffence.
• (5)IfrecklessnessisnotafaultelementinrelaIontoaphysicalelementofanoffence,subsecIon(2)doesnotenablethefaultelementtobeprovedbyprovingthattheboardofdirectors,orahighmanagerialagent,ofthebodycorporaterecklesslyengagedintheconductorrecklesslyauthorisedorpermiYedthecommissionoftheoffence.

Relevant DefiniJons
• DefiniEonsinPart2.5,CthCodeandPartIIAA,NTCode
• "boardofdirectors”:thebody(bywhatevernamecalled)exercisingtheexecuIveauthorityofthebodycorporate.
• "corporateculture":anadtude,policy,rule,courseofconductorpracIceexisIngwithinthebodycorporategenerallyorinthepartofthebodycorporateinwhichtherelevantacIviIestakesplace.
• "highmanagerialagent":anemployee,agentorofficerofthebodycorporatewithduIesofsuchresponsibilitythathisorherconductmayfairlybeassumedtorepresentthebodycorporate'spolicy.

Negligence
• CthCode,s12.4;andNTCode,43BN
• (1)ThetestofnegligenceforabodycorporateisthatsetoutinsecIon5.5CthCodeors43ALNTCode.
• (2)If:• (a)negligenceisafaultelementinrelaIontoaphysicalelementofanoffence;and• (b)noindividualemployee,agentorofficerofthebodycorporatehasthatfaultelement
![Page 10: Key Issues in Corporate Criminal Liability€¦ · Key Issues in Corporate Criminal Liability Alistair Wyvill SC & Lyma Nguyen 2 August 2016 CPD for NT Law Society OVERVIEW ... culture](https://reader033.fdocuments.in/reader033/viewer/2022060705/6071a3b9320c4c78a16c1495/html5/thumbnails/10.jpg)
Negligence (cont)
• CthCode,s12.4;andNTCode,43BN
• (3)faultelementofnegligencemayexistonthepartofthebodycorporateifthebodycorporate'sconductisnegligentwhenviewedasawhole(thatis,byaggregaIngtheconductofanynumberofitsemployees,agentsorofficers).
• (4)NegligencemaybeevidencedbythefactthattheprohibitedconductwassubstanEallyaWributableto:• (a)inadequatecorporatemanagement,controlorsupervisionoftheconductofoneormoreofitsemployees,agentsorofficers;or• (b)failuretoprovideadequatesystemsforconveyingrelevantinformaIontorelevantpersonsinthebodycorporate.

Tesco Principle “Acorpora(on…mustactthroughlivingpersons,thoughnotalwaysoneorthesameperson.Thenthepersonwhoactsisnotspeakingorac9ngforthecompany.Heisac9ngasthecompanyandhismindwhichdirectshisactsisthemindofthecompany.Thereisnoques(onofthecompanybeingvicariouslyliable.Heisnotac9ngasaservant,representa9ve,agentordelegate.Heisanembodimentofthecompany,oronecouldsay,hehearsandspeaksthoughthepersonaofthecompany,withininhisappropriatesphere,andhismindisthemindofthecompany.Ifitisaguiltymindthenthatguiltistheguiltofthecompany.Itmustbeaques(onoflawwhether,oncethefactshavebeenascertained,apersonindoingpar(cularthingsistoberegardedasthecompanyormerelyasthecompany’sservantoragentInthatcaseanyliabilityofthecompanycanonlybeastatutoryorvicariousliability”TescoSupermarketsLtdvNaLrass[1972]AC153perLordReidat170

When does it apply?
Meridian Global v Securi1es Commission [1995] 2 AC 500 per Lord Hoffmann at [67]
Thecompany'sprimaryrulesofaLribu(ontogetherwiththegeneralprinciplesofagency,vicariousliabilityandsoforthareusuallysufficienttoenableonetodetermineitsrightsandobliga(ons.Inexcep(onalcases,however,theywillnotprovideananswer.Thiswillbethecasewhenaruleoflaw,eitherexpresslyorbyimplica9on,excludesa@ribu9ononthebasisofthegeneralprinciplesofagencyorvicariousliability.Forexample,arulemaybestatedinlanguageprimarilyapplicabletoanaturalpersonandrequiresomeactorstateofmindonthepartofthatperson"himself,"asopposedtohisservantsoragents.Thisisgenerallytrueofrulesofthecriminallaw,whichordinarilyimposeliabilityonlyfortheactusreusandmensreaofthedefendanthimself.Howissucharuletobeappliedtoacompany?
![Page 21: Key Issues in Corporate Criminal Liability€¦ · Key Issues in Corporate Criminal Liability Alistair Wyvill SC & Lyma Nguyen 2 August 2016 CPD for NT Law Society OVERVIEW ... culture](https://reader033.fdocuments.in/reader033/viewer/2022060705/6071a3b9320c4c78a16c1495/html5/thumbnails/21.jpg)
Meridian Global v Securi1es Commission [1995] 2 AC 500 per Lord Hoffmann at [67] (cont)
Onepossibilityisthatthecourtmaycometotheconclusionthattherulewasnotintendedtoapplytocompaniesatall;forexample,alawwhichcreatedanoffenceforwhichtheonlypenaltywascommunityservice.Anotherpossibilityisthatthecourtmightinterpretthelawasmeaningthatitcouldapplytoacompanyonlyonthebasisofitsprimaryrulesofa@ribu9on,i.e.iftheactgivingrisetoliabilitywasspecificallyauthorisedbyaresolu9onoftheboardoranunanimousagreementoftheshareholders.Buttherewillbemanycasesinwhichneitherofthesesolu(onsissa(sfactory;inwhichthecourtconsidersthatthelawwasintendedtoapplytocompaniesandthat,althoughitexcludesordinaryvicariousliability,insistenceontheprimaryrulesofa@ribu9onwouldinprac9cedefeatthatinten9on.Insuchacase,thecourtmustfashionaspecialruleofa@ribu9onforthepar9cularsubstan9verule.Thisisalwaysama@erofinterpreta9on:giventhatitwasintendedtoapplytoacompany,howwasitintendedtoapply?Whoseact(orknowledge,orstateofmind)wasforthispurposeintendedtocountastheactetc.ofthecompany?Onefindstheanswertothisques9onbyapplyingtheusualcanonsofinterpreta9on,takingintoaccountthelanguageoftherule(ifitisastatute)anditscontentandpolicy.

Chemeq Sentencing Principles
• AustralianSecuri(esandInvestmentsCommission,inthemaLerofChemeqLimited(CAN009135264)vChemeqLimited(CAN009135264)[2006]FCA936• FrenchJ:“…[i]nconsideringtheappropriatepenaltyforthecontraven(onbyacorpora(onofaregulatoryrequirement..Itisrelevanttoconsiderwhetherthecorpora(onhasinplacepoliciesandproceduresdesignedtoachievecompliancewithsuchrequirements.”• “…[t]heCourtwillconsidertheformandcontentofthepoliciesandproceduresandalsothemeasuresadoptedbythecorpora(ontoensurethattheyareunderstoodandapplied.AwelldranedsetofpoliciesandprocedureswillmeanliLleifthereisnofollowupintermsoftrainingofcompanyofficers(includingdirectors)…”• “acultureofcompliance”is“adegreeofawarenessandsensi(vitytotheneedtoconsiderregulatorobliga(onsasarou(neincidentofcorporatedecision-making”.

Statute of LimitaJons
• CORPORATIONSACT2001-SECT1316• TimeforinsEtuEngcriminalproceedings
• Despiteanythinginanyotherlaw,proceedingsforanoffenceagainstthisActmaybeinsItutedwithintheperiodof5yearsaqertheactoromissionallegedtoconsItutetheoffenceor,withtheMinister'sconsent,atanylaterIme.
• CRIMESACT1914(Cth)–SecEon15B(1A)re:BodyCorporate• Ifmaxpenaltyforbodycorporateisfineof150penaltyunitsormoreinthecaseofafirstconvicIon–atanyIme–s15B(1A)(a)• Inanyothercase–anyImewithin1yearaqercommissionofoffence–s15B(1A)(b)
• MustlooktoindividuallegislaEonfirst• Eg.ProsecuIonunderWorkHealthandSafetyActmustbebroughtwithin2yearsaqeroffencefirstcametothenoIceoftheregulator–s232,WHSAct
